I am wondering what some have done to raise the handlebars. the lower clamp is attached to the headlight assembly making it difficult to fit a normal riser. I tried a universal rizomo riser and no go. I want to raise the bar about 12 mm more or less. also I want the bars a little closer to me. could use a little more length as well.
does anyone know what the handlebar specs are? I have tried to find out and for the life of me I have come up empty. renthal, protaper, rizoma and more. nothing matches. did you ever try to measure the bend or sweep or height ? can only guess.
I will try a gilles gto handlebar which seems to be about right. also black color I am happy about that. trying to get one of these is like pulling a rabbit from a hat. next option I found is the ktm 60302001000. that is for the 1190 adventure. this is what they used on the prototype 1290r. maybe they didn't have a clue either. looks good though!
why does ktm make the bike for only one size person? can only adjust the bar front to back 10 mm? and why make the lower clamp like that? I know cheaper by $5.00. I am on my 3rd seat and 2nd rearset to get the bike to be comfortable. just need the handlebars!!!
